CWAE Beijing: Advancing Smart Agriculture through Innovation
The Beijing International Digital Agricultural Equipment and Technology Exhibition (CWAE) has emerged as a premier platform for showcasing cutting-edge innovations in Chinese agriculture. The acronym CWAE, which stands for “China Wisdom Agricultural Equipment,” reflects the event’s focus on integrating technology with traditional farming practices to drive efficiency, sustainability, and modernization. Held annually at the China National Convention Center (CNCC) in Beijing, the exhibition draws a wide range of participants, from agricultural machinery manufacturers to technology innovators, research institutions, and policymakers. Organized by Zhenwei Exhibition Co., Ltd., CWAE provides an essential space where knowledge, products, and strategic insights converge to shape the future of agriculture in China.
The exhibition addresses the growing demand for smart and sustainable agricultural solutions. As China continues to modernize its agricultural sector, CWAE offers a comprehensive showcase of technologies designed to improve productivity, reduce environmental impact, and enhance resource management. Attendees gain access to a wide array of innovations, from automated equipment and intelligent irrigation systems to precision farming platforms and the agricultural Internet of Things (IoT).

InfoComm China
InfoComm China has emerged as one of Asia’s most significant exhibitions for information display and audiovisual technologies. Since its launch in 2007, the event has become a central platform for professionals seeking the latest advancements in communication, AV, and IT solutions. Held annually at the China National Convention Center (CNCC) in Beijing, the exhibition attracts a wide array of industry leaders, innovators, and buyers, combining technology showcases with networking, professional development, and strategic insights. Organized by InfoCommAsia Pte. Ltd., the fair emphasizes collaboration between global technology providers and the rapidly growing Asian market.

World AgriFood Innovation Expo (WAFI)
World AgriFood Innovation Expo: advancing sustainable agriculture and food technology
The World AgriFood Innovation Expo (WAFI) has become a global platform for professionals seeking to explore cutting-edge developments in agriculture and food industries. Held annually at the Pinggu Jinhai Lake International Convention & Exhibition Center in Beijing, China, the expo brings together innovators, researchers, policymakers, and investors to exchange insights and showcase solutions that address the pressing challenges of modern food production. Its state-of-the-art venue, strategically located near the city, provides the ideal setting for fostering international collaboration and knowledge sharing.
Organized by the China Agricultural University International Conference Center, WAFI emphasizes the integration of science, business, and policy.
